MLB ALL-STAR FANFEST
Detailing for FanFest involves coordination between the special events at MLB, sponsors,
construction managers and implementing finishes and specifications. We begin with
conceptual design and sketches, moving along to design development adding details
and ironing out the assembly followed by design detailing to full draw, detail and pick
finishes. After the construction phases a quality control is taken place before we send
it to the event for all to enjoy.

ONTARIO HERITAGE TRUST
Work was completed for Ontario Heritage Trust—the
province's lead heritage agency - to manage exhibit
design, fabrication and installation at the former site
of Ontario's first Parliament buildings. The exhibit,
entitled Foundations & Fire: Early Parliament and the
War of 1812 Experience at York, opened at the
Parliament interpretive centre in February 2012. The
Foundations & Fire exhibit features large murals,
exhibit panels, museum cases, jewel cases and
artifacts dating back to the 18th century.

PAUL RESIDENCE
The revitalization of the Paul residence began with
the refresh of the kitchen. Existing custom cabinetry
was to remain and an overhaul of the fireplace,
butlers pantry and fixtures and finishes was
indented to give the space and entire refresh.
The living room is the revere side of the kitchen
fireplace and a completely new look was
designed. The intention here was to utilize the
height of the double storey ceilings as well as have
a retracting tv shelf to hide the tv when not in use.
The ceiling was also given a special treatment to
create a modern, clean focal point adjacent to
the simplistic fireplace.
SKEATES RESIDENCE
The Skeates residence encompasses
a complete main floor renovation
including removing a main wall to
open the kitchen to the dining and
living space.
Creating an oversized island with a
natural live edge raised slab
created a central focal point to the
entertaining space.
The living space was to appeal to
more of the adult living space as the
family room would be located in the
basement. This gave a nice clean
slate to incorporate natural stone on
the fireplace as well as neutral,
clean lined furniture to create a
comfortable family space.
